Michigan professor says he's been
'systematically discriminated against for
40 years for being a white man' as he
demands apology from university over
its new anti-racism policies

Original Article

Posted By: OhioNick, 3/2/2021 9:36:48 PM

A Michigan professor claims he has been 'systematically discriminated against for 40 years for being a white man', in a letter demanding an apology from his university over their new anti-racism policies. Jeffrey Burl wrote to his employers, Michigan Technological University, after they passed a resolution criticizing 'anti-Blackness and systemic racism' in both the college and society. In his letter Burl, who is an associate professor of electrical and computer engineering, writes: 'I find this resolution particularly offensive because I, as a white male, have been systematically discriminated against for 40 years.

The man behind a million mix-tapes:
Dutch inventor of the cassette tape who
allowed music fans to listen to tunes on
the go (and swap their favorites) dies
aged 94
3 replies
Posted by OhioNick 3/11/2021 10:13:05 PM Post Reply
Lou Ottens, the Dutch inventor who created the first cassette tape, has died aged 94. The engineer died in his hometown of Duizel last weekend, his family has announced. No cause of death was given. Mr Ottens created the first cassette tape in 1963, and an estimated 100 billion have been sold around the world since. [SNIP] The humble tape cassette, now consigned to the history books in favor of digital alternatives, gave people freedom to create mixtapes and allowed all members of society to access all genres of music.

The closest thing to a COVID 'cure'?
Eli Lilly's combination antibody drug
cuts the risk of COVID-19 hospitalization
and death by 87%, study finds
25 replies
Posted by OhioNick 3/11/2021 2:56:56 AM Post Reply
Eli Lilly & Co says its combination antibody therapy is effective at treating mild to moderate cases of COVID-19. The treatment, a mixture of drugs bamlanivimab and etesevimab, was developed by Indianapolis-based Lilly and the Canadian company AbCellera. It recognizes the virus once a person is infected and attaches to it, preventing the pathogen from entering human cells, and therefore neutralizing it. In trial data released on Wednesday, Eli Lilly said the combination reduced the risk of hospitalization and death by 87 percent compared to a placebo. The results are an improvement of an earlier study of the combination, which reduced the risk of hospitalization and death by 70 percent.
